Storage Selection Should Not Be Taken Lightly

Even apparently minor differences can make it more likely that one service creates greater risk exposure than another. File sharing is a prime example. Windows has a built-in mechanism for file sharing that, while not exactly easy to use, optimizes sharing for security over convenience. In short, only administrator-level owners of a folder can configure sharing, and they also decide who can access the folder—and what actions they can take with it.

One of the “Big Three,” which we won’t name, does not work that way for all versions. Its “business” solution has fairly robust sharing controls. However, its “basic” version handles sharing in a messy, risky fashion.

In this version, the folder’s owner (the effective administrator) does not have the ability to customize access. Anyone given access can share the folder with anyone else for viewing or even editing. Those users can take actions, such as moving folders that they do not own, that have serious ramifications. A simple drag and drop action, for example, can automatically break the connections that support folder sharing and synchronizing (populating file changes to all shared members) and no one is the wiser. Undoing the action does not fix the problem, and resending sharing invitations does not repair the synchronization damage.

Yet, 78% of employees in a corporate survey admitted using this version of the service outside of IT approval—and many businesses adopt it organizationally as a low-cost storage solution.

IT consultants for many firms, whether they promote themselves as IT support companies or managed service providers, will tell you they are going to “monitor and manage” your systems and/or network. Others may say they specialize in “network and systems administration.” As a business owner seeking the most protection for your IT systems—and value for your investment—you likely wonder, what does this mean? Are all these types of services the same? How do they protect me and my company?

These are important questions you should ask of any current or prospective IT provider. To help you evaluate the answers you receive, here is some background.

From a generic perspective, network and system monitoring and management means keeping an eye on your network (and potentially its devices) and your servers or other IT hardware, to enable intervention before or after problems arise. Network and systems administration, generically, means the same thing, although some providers who “administer” do not “monitor.”

For a reactive IT solutions provider, this could mean looking at weekly or monthly logs (reports) of system “error codes” to see if anything might be going wrong. If the provider notes any obvious problems, they might notify the customer and ask if they want follow up (often for an additional fee). Alternately, they might not report the aberration but instead will note it, in case problems occur down the road. Neither of these approaches is cost effective in the long-run, and they also don’t promote system stability.

A proactive managed IT services firm, on the other hand, will likely provide remote monitoring. The service will scan the network and systems for problems, analyzing traffic and other information using advanced processes to identify signs of impending trouble. It will also create alerts for changing conditions, such as the need for system updates. The IT provider’s staff will have access to real-time performance data and can intervene to troubleshoot, respond to alerts and more, which helps to avert serious trouble before it occurs. (We call this issue avoidance.)

Proactive versus reactive IT service is an important distinction, as the examples above show. Some IT providers follow what we call a “break-fix” model—“If it breaks, we will come fix it.” Firms like this are at the far end of the reactive spectrum. They rarely have the ability to perform any automated monitoring or proactive troubleshooting and issue avoidance. Providers such as these may try to minimize the value of proactive services, asserting they are not worth the expense. Some will even mislead potential customers with obscure service descriptions.

In our experience, proactive network and system monitoring can dramatically increase system uptime, more than paying for itself in productivity gains. One approach that has proven security value is virtualization. With virtualization, a company’s files and other digital assets are distributed by designated criteria and stored, not all together on one physical or cloud server, but rather on multiple “virtual” servers. These are discrete partitions, each of which can have its own level of security, access control and other protections, yet all can reside on a single on-premise or cloud resource. Assets can be separated by user, with each department or employee having its own virtual resource; by security need, with public, private and sensitive/proprietary files each on different virtual servers; or by any other criteria.

It may be a bit confusing to imagine how a group of files on a single server can be separated so completely, so here’s an analogy. Consider an overcoat with one or more hidden pockets. The wearer can put his wallet and all other valuables into one hidden pocket, but if a thief finds the pocket, everything will be gone. He or she could also divide those valuables among several hidden pockets, reducing the chances of the thief finding all of them—and increasing the time it takes. One or more pocket could be secured with multiple defenses, making those valuables the safest, of all.

Expanding this example, imagine now that owner is carrying candy for his or her small children and a present for the spouse. He or she puts the candy in a hidden pocket at the waist, but puts the presents in a zippered breast pocket. Upon arriving home, the children can find the candy quickly, because they can reach—and know how to open—the right pockets. However, they won’t be able to reach or see the hidden present intended for someone else.

That’s exactly how virtualization works. It isolates data in the manner that the corporate decision maker desires, making it more difficult not only for outsiders to find it, but also for the firm’s own “children”—employees—to discover files they are not supposed to see or access. Virtualization also makes is easier and less expensive to secure mission critical resources, since the most aggressive security efforts can focus on a single “pocket” rather than the entire coat.

The Scoop on Data Protection

To set the record straight from a technology perspective, data protection is a collective term for a firm’s plan to evaluate, catalog and protect information assets from application/user/machine malfunctions and errors, malware or other detrimental software, and facility outages/disruptions. Data protection encompasses such efforts as backup, storage and recovery.

As mentioned above, data protection also includes preventing or limiting data loss due to malware attacks. However, for the purposes of this definition, it doesn’t include data privacy or intrusion detection/prevention. Those efforts are vital to organizational safety, but from the viewpoint of an IT support company, they fall under the category of data security.

When managed properly, either in-house or through a managed services provider, data protection should include data lifecycle management (DLM). With DLM, organizations proactively control data not only during its effective useful life but also afterward, when they no longer need ongoing access to it but may be required to maintain it for compliance or other requirements. DLM covers data archiving as well as data disposal in a manner that does not allow its retrieval.

Data protection can also include such efforts as continuous data protection (CDP), where automated technology updates enterprise backups as changes to the primary systems are made. Backup generally occurs on a schedule that corresponds to the business owner’s risk tolerance, which might mean truly continual backup or could involve taking a “snapshot” of the data every hour, day or even week.

Three top issues in disaster recovery

Today, let’s consider three top issues that business leaders should never take for granted when purchasing hosted disaster recovery services—and yet, they often do.

Availability: Does the provider own or lease data center space at a location that is geologically, politically and economically stable? Many business owners know that weather is a consideration, but what about data centers hosted outside the U.S., or even data centers in economically challenged areas within the U.S.? Before you purchase data storage and retrieval services, make sure you are comfortable with the location where your data will be stored.

Resource Continuity: Does the facility have multiple independent power sources, on-site power generation that is reliable and can run for a long time (preferably, a week or more), and redundant Internet connectivity options, such as both Internet service and telecommunications providers? If the data center relies on a local water source for cooling, is the water source stable, year-round? A data center is only as reliable as the resources that service it.

Stability: How about the stability of the company running the data center? Does the firm have a long history of stable operation, or has it recently changed hands? Does the firm that will manage your data stores (whether they own their data center or lease it) have in-house personnel working for you, or do they rely on independent contractors or offshore assistance?

Furthermore, are you comfortable with the escalation process if a disaster occurs, or if you have a question or problem? It does little good to have your data stored in a safe, available facility if you cannot get anyone to help you in the middle of the night. Remember that during a true disaster, the provider’s staff may be the only team that's available to keep your business in operation.

All of these details, and more, should be spelled out in your SLA—Service Level Agreement. Don’t take anyone’s word or assurance that a feature or function is guaranteed. Get it in writing.

Of the many sources of organizational risk that business leaders envision, printers likely aren’t one of them. Admittedly, one could run out of paper or toner/ink right before printing a major presentation for a customer. But other than that, how much risk can a printer pose? In today’s connected environment, the answer is “a lot.”

If your printers are networked, which means employees can send jobs to them from their desks or devices, then your printer is tied in with your network, and anyone who can access your printer can access your network. If you are thinking, “but my printer isn’t connected to the Internet, so how could someone gain access?” think again.

If your personnel connect to the Internet, and they connect to your printers, then the two are tied together. Furthermore, some printers automatically send and receive information, such as driver updates, across the Internet without anyone’s knowledge. That creates an additional layer of vulnerability.

Another way your printer can expose you to risk is through storage. Do your printers have the ability to store jobs for later printing? If so, they can (and likely do) retain information after the fact. Most printers have a “cache” for storing information, if not a designated hard drive, and unless someone clears it, the information is there for the taking.

Even assuming no one steals data from the printer while it is at your office, what happens when you sell or trade the printer? Even if the drives and caches are wiped, in some cases it is possible to lift data images off drums and other printer components.

Protecting your printing transmissions and data is beyond the scope of this article, but we can refer you to a few good tips. Rather, our objective here is bigger. Your office printer is a concern, but it is just one example of how “risks” are all around business owners today, often in the most unexpected places. Savvy cybercriminals know this, and they are learning how to penetrate companies in odd ways, such as through a printer-driver update link that may not be detected by the “average” firewall.

Only a decade or so ago, the biggest concerns when companies fired or laid off workers was whether they might take office supplies or talk negatively about the firm after they left. In all but the most extreme situations, ex-workers rarely caused trouble, post-departure. With the growing value of digital information—and the havoc caused when criminals possess it—this is no longer the case.

As the media reported in 2015, the crippling Sony hack was the work of a former employee. Furthermore, “cybercrime for hire” sites that match individuals and companies with resources eager to assist with criminal activity, from hacking a Gmail account to taking over a corporate server, have popped up on the Internet.

In the case of former employees, an organization’s competitor might post an ad looking for corporate trade secrets—and a disgruntled ex-worker might have the skills to obtain (or already possess) them. Former and current employee cybercrime has become so prevalent that in late 2014, the Department of Homeland Security posted an alert warning companies to be vigilant.
